Which best describes the spread of a set of data that has an interquartile range of 14 and a mean absolute deviation of 6?

A.
The average distance of all data values from the mean is 10 and the middle 50% of data values has a range of 8.

B.
The average distance of all data values from the mean is 10 and the middle 50% of data values has a range of 20.

C.
The average distance of all data values from the mean is 6 and the middle 50% of data values has a range of 14.

D.
The average distance of all data values from the mean is 14 and the middle 50% of data values has a range of 6.

The correct Answer is: C- The average distance of all data values from the mean is 6 and the middle 50% of data values has a range of 14.
